Highlights
Are people in Montrose older or younger than people in Los Alamos?
- The Median Age in Montrose is 6.9 years older than in Los Alamos.

Are housing costs cheaper in Montrose or Los Alamos?
- Montrose housing costs are 11.6% less expensive than Los Alamos hous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Montrose or Los Alamos?
- The average commute for residents of Montrose is 0.7 minutes longer than it is for residents of Los Alamos.

Things to do in Montrose?
Montrose, CO is a bustling mountain town nestled in the beautiful Uncompahgre Valley. Located in western Colorado, Montrose provides easy access to countless outdoor activities like hiking, kayaking, and skiing. There are also plenty of shops, restaurants and entertainment options for residents to enjoy. With an abundance of wildlife and scenic views, Montrose is truly an idyllic setting for those who love nature.
